Hi Simon and everybody else,
I'm currently considering to integrate shisa with
Samba-TNG.
So that kerberos passwords get sync'd, when people change
their windows password, and to get the windows passwords
from the kerberos db ("arcfour" are windows style).
What I'm missing for the first task mostly is some API in
libshisa, that accepts (realm, principal, password-in-utf8)
and sets the password.
I guess, the API will be needed by kpasswdd once anyway?
And shisa (cmdline tool) could use it instead of doing it
by hand.
The next important question, when that API (will) exist,
is:
How can I force "arcfour" from the app layer into that api?
Or am I supposed just to add/replace that specific etype by
hand?
